One of my favorite parts about my job is getting to hear about the connection between a couple.  Hearing how two people met for the first time is so much fun… it’s like previewing a little romantic comedy each time.

For Xiao & Maggie, they met in college in Texas… in a yoga class!  Before you giggle at that thought, gym was a graduation requirement.  It just so happened that these two ended up in the same class and I think they’re more than a little grateful for the required course ;)

Eventually, these two moved to New York City and started their life together there.  It only made sense that Xiao would propose in one of the most romantic parts of the city — Central Park!

Xiao planned the perfect guise — convincing Maggie to give their friends a tour of the iconic park.  Having just sprained her ankle recently, Maggie was a little less than thrilled to be walking so far.  Xiao’s big surprise was almost interrupted by a certain woodland creature but thankfully Maggie was convinced to keep going.  With friends there to capture the big moment Maggie said yes to Xiao’s proposal.. before he could finish asking ;) Talk about excitement!  (Who can blame her!)

To celebrate this season of engagement, we decided to photograph them in Meridian Hill Park.  Maggie chose Meridian Hill Park as a nod to their wedding venue. They’re getting married at the Evergreen Museum and Library next May, and after spending the evening with them, I couldn’t be more excited!

Coming in from out of town meant that we really only had one day to set aside for the shoot!  With the weather lately being so unpredictable, we were a little nervous when a 90% chance of rain popped up during our allotted time.  Thankfully, the weather was wrong and we had the perfect weather for the evening with a little sunshine even popping through!   See that glow-y light? Photoshoots are the only time I’m thankful for humidity!

Needless to say, I absolutely loved my time with Xiao & Maggie.  There is no shortage of laughter with these two.  It’s the best thing! I cannot wait to see these two again next May!
